## Market Summary

## **North America System on Chip Market Overview:**

North America System on Chip Market Size was estimated at 38.35 (USD Million) in 2023. The North America System on Chip Market Industry is expected to grow from 41.31 (USD Million) in 2024 to 93.64 (USD Million) by 2035. The North America System on Chip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 7.723%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

## **North America System on Chip Market Drivers**

### **Rising Demand for IoT Devices**

The increasing demand for Internet of Things (IoT) devices is a key driver of growth in the North America System on Chip Market Industry. Initiatives from companies such as Cisco and Intel have highlighted the rapid expansion of IoT applications across various sectors, including smart homes, healthcare, and industrial automation.

According to the United States Federal Communications Commission (FCC), the number of connected IoT devices is expected to reach 75 billion by 2025, indicating a substantial market for System on Chip solutions that cater to these devices.This surge in IoT device adoption necessitates efficient, compact, and power-efficient System on Chip designs, thereby propelling the overall market growth in the North American region.

### **Advancements in Automotive Electronics**

The ongoing evolution in automotive technology, particularly with the shift towards electric vehicles (EVs) and autonomous driving, significantly drives the North America System on Chip Market Industry. As per recent data shared by the U.S. Department of Energy, sales of electric vehicles grew 4.5 times from 2016 to 2020, indicating a positive trajectory that necessitates advanced semiconductor technologies.

Leading automotive companies like Tesla and General Motors are adopting System on Chip solutions to enhance the functionality and safety of vehicles.As automotive features become increasingly reliant on sophisticated electronics, the demand for tailored System on Chip products in this sector escalates, thereby fostering overall market growth.

### **Growth of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ning Applications**

The rapid proliferation of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Machine Learning (ML) across various industries is another significant driver influencing the North America System on Chip Market Industry. The White House Office of Science and Technology Policy has emphasized the importance of AI and has allocated over 1.1 billion USD in funding towards AI Research and Development by the year 2022. This funding aims to accelerate AI deployment in sectors such as healthcare, finance, and manufacturing.Companies like NVIDIA are at the forefront of developing specialized System on Chip solutions designed to handle the computational demands of AI applications.

As AI continues to evolve and permeate different sectors, the requirement for dedicated System on Chip solutions will escalate, thus driving market growth in North America.

### Advancements in Semiconductor Technology

The system on-chip market in North America is experiencing a notable surge due to rapid advancements in semiconductor technology. Innovations in fabrication processes, such as FinFET and SOI technologies, are enabling the production of smaller, more efficient chips. This evolution is crucial as it allows for increased transistor density, which enhances performance while reducing power consumption. According to recent data, the semiconductor market in North America is projected to reach approximately $200 billion by 2026, driven by these technological improvements. Furthermore, the integration of advanced materials, such as graphene and silicon carbide, is likely to enhance the capabilities of system on-chip solutions, making them more appealing for various applications, including automotive and consumer electronics. As a result, the ongoing technological advancements are expected to significantly influence the growth trajectory of the system on-chip market in the region.

Digital Signal (Dominant) vs. Mixed Signal (Emerging)

Digital Signal technology stands out as the dominant force within the North America system on-chip market. It is characterized by its ability to convert an input signal into a digital format, facilitating high efficiency and reliability in data processing and transmission. This segment is extensively utilized in various applications, including digital audio/video processing, telecommunications, and data storage solutions. Meanwhile, the Mixed Signal segment is emerging rapidly, combining both analog and digital processing capabilities into a single chip. This innovation allows for more compact design solutions and reduces the need for multiple chips, making it particularly appealing for the latest electronic devices, thus driving its growth and adoption across various technology sectors.

## Competitive Benchmarking

The system on-chip market in North America is characterized by intense competition and rapid technological advancements. Key growth drivers include the increasing demand for integrated solutions in consumer electronics, automotive applications, and the burgeoning Internet of Things (IoT). Major players such as Qualcomm (US), Intel (US), and NVIDIA (US) are strategically positioned to leverage their extensive R&D capabilities and established market presence. Qualcomm (US) focuses on innovation in mobile and automotive sectors, while Intel (US) emphasizes its transition towards data-centric solutions. NVIDIA (US) continues to expand its influence in AI and gaming, indicating a collective shift towards high-performance computing and integrated solutions that shape the competitive landscape.
In terms of business tactics, companies are increasingly localizing manufacturing to mitigate supply chain disruptions and enhance responsiveness to market demands. The competitive structure of the market appears moderately fragmented, with several key players exerting substantial influence. This fragmentation allows for niche players to emerge, yet the dominance of established firms like Broadcom (US) and Texas Instruments (US) remains evident, as they optimize their supply chains and invest in advanced manufacturing technologies.
In October 2025, Qualcomm (US) announced a strategic partnership with a leading automotive manufacturer to develop next-generation SoCs tailored for electric vehicles. This collaboration is poised to enhance Qualcomm's footprint in the automotive sector, aligning with the industry's shift towards electrification and smart technologies. The partnership underscores Qualcomm's commitment to innovation and its ability to adapt to evolving market needs.
In September 2025, Intel (US) unveiled its latest line of SoCs designed for edge computing applications, emphasizing energy efficiency and performance. This launch reflects Intel's strategic pivot towards addressing the growing demand for edge solutions, particularly in industrial IoT and smart city applications. By focusing on energy-efficient designs, Intel positions itself as a leader in sustainable technology, which is increasingly important in today's market.
In August 2025, NVIDIA (US) expanded its AI computing platform with the introduction of new SoCs optimized for machine learning tasks. This move not only reinforces NVIDIA's leadership in AI but also highlights the increasing integration of AI capabilities into various applications. The strategic importance of this development lies in NVIDIA's ability to cater to a diverse range of industries, from healthcare to automotive, thereby broadening its market reach.
